Most businesses rely on technology to keep things running smoothly, but sticking with outdated systems comes at a cost. This cost is what we call technical debt—the burden that builds up when companies avoid updating their technology. Over time, those old systems and quick fixes start to add up, creating hidden costs and a lot of frustration for the people using them daily.
While legacy systems may have served their purpose, they often start holding a company back as technology advances. This blog dives into how technical debt affects both the business and its users, showing why tackling it head-on is essential for any company that wants to stay competitive and efficient.
Understanding Technical Debt and Legacy Systems
What is Technical Debt?
In simple terms, technical debt is the cost of sticking with outdated technology. Every time a company decides to put off updating its systems or adds a quick fix rather than a real solution, that debt grows. It may seem easier to work with what you have, but the reality is that those “temporary” fixes and aging systems start to cost more in the long run. High maintenance fees, software incompatibility, and slow performance all add up, making the company less efficient over time.
Why Businesses Accumulate Technical Debt
So why do businesses end up with so much technical debt? It’s often because of concerns about the cost or time involved in updating systems. Many worry about the disruption that comes with a tech overhaul, or they don’t want to spend the money right away. These decisions might save time or money in the short term, but they usually lead to even bigger problems down the line, with frustration from employees and clients alike.
The Impact of Technical Debt on User Experience
How Technical Debt Frustrates Users and Employees
When it comes to technical debt, one of the biggest issues is the daily frustration it creates for the people who have to use outdated systems. Slow loading times, frequent errors, and limited capabilities all add up to a poor user experience. Employees are left waiting for systems to respond or redoing work because of glitches, and that takes a toll on productivity. This frustration doesn’t just affect day-to-day tasks; it lowers overall morale and can lead to burnout.
Losing the Competitive Edge
Beyond internal frustrations, technical debt also affects a company’s position in the market. As competitors upgrade to faster, more efficient technologies, businesses stuck with legacy systems start falling behind. Today’s customers expect quick, seamless service, and if your company can’t deliver because of outdated systems, clients may look elsewhere. Technical debt keeps a business operating in the past while competitors take advantage of tools that help them move forward.
Reducing Technical Debt and Moving Forward
Identifying and Prioritizing Technical Debt
The first step in tackling technical debt is knowing where the biggest issues lie. Conducting a tech audit can help identify areas where outdated systems or quick fixes are causing the most problems. Once you have a clear picture, prioritize updates based on impact. Focus first on areas where technical debt is directly affecting productivity and user experience. By handling these high-impact areas, you can start seeing improvements quickly and build momentum for further updates.
Investing in Modern Technology to Prevent Future Technical Debt
To keep technical debt from piling up again, it’s essential to adopt a proactive approach to technology. This means budgeting for regular updates, rather than waiting until systems are obsolete. When choosing new tech, look for solutions that can scale with the business and adapt to future needs. By investing in flexible, modern technology, you’re setting your business up to handle whatever comes next—without letting technical debt hold you back.
Conclusion
Technical debt may not seem like an urgent problem at first, but over time, it can seriously hold a business back. From frustrating employees and slowing down processes to impacting customer satisfaction, outdated systems come with a cost. While updating legacy technology requires some upfront investment, it’s a move that pays off in efficiency, morale, and a competitive edge.
Tackling technical debt head-on means building a smoother, more productive environment for everyone involved. By prioritizing updates, investing in scalable tech, and planning for regular upgrades, businesses can future-proof their operations and set themselves up for sustainable growth.
If your business is ready to reduce technical debt and create a streamlined, efficient environment, reach out to SoLinkIT. Their experts can guide you through a modernization plan, helping you address technical debt and set your team up for success. Tackling these issues now can make all the difference for your organization and your clients.